TOUR ITINERARY

Day 1: Friday

After being greeted by your guide, it’s time to leave the city behind and prepare for three days of bliss and adventure on your yoga retreat from Perth. Pop into the quirky Crooked Carrot Café and Farm in Myalup for morning tea with a twist. It won’t be long until we arrive in paradise at Meelup Beach. Take a walk along Cape Naturaliste and cool down with a swim before a beachside picnic of fresh local produce.

Next, it’s time for the first yoga experience of the tour. Meet legendary local yogi and founder of the South West Yoga Fest, Heather Starr, for a yoga session on the beach. Surrounded by nature, sun and salt, what could be more blissful?

Indulge with a decadent chocolate chip cookie at Gabriel’s Chocolate, where they transform the humble raw cacao bean into delicate goodness. Then, take a short drive to Fair Harvest, where our bell glamping tents await. Located in the quiet natural surroundings of a permaculture farm, this unique property features food gardens, a farm cafe, a yoga barn, solar hot water showers and eco-friendly composting toilets.

Dinner tonight will be a delicious garden-to-plate meal catered by Fair Harvest.

 

Day 2: Saturday

Start the day with a nutritious breakfast before visiting the eclectic Margaret River Farmers Markets. While your guide collects fresh local produce for later, you’ll have time to wander the stalls, meet the growers, and perhaps purchase some goodies to take home. Then it’s time to be nurtured through nature and immerse yourself into the boundless beauty of the Cape to Cape Track on a half-day hiking experience led by local holistic healer Dan. Recentre through mindfulness, ritual and ceremony as you’re guided through a unique Shamanic light meditation.

After a beach picnic and swim, return for an afternoon of relaxation. Enjoy strolling the permaculture gardens, wandering the 100-acre woods, or putting up your feet after your invigorating hike. Enjoy a gentle yin yoga session in the barn at Fair Harvest this afternoon.

Tonight’s dinner will be prepared by local identity Sarina the Spice Mistress. Sarina will guide you through a Spice Masterclass and prepare some flavoursome food whilst you gain a unique insight into the healing properties of spices.

Day 3: Sunday

This morning, balance yourself during a yoga and sound meditation experience. Sound healing has ancient roots in cultures worldwide, including Aboriginal tribes who have used the didgeridoo as a sound healing instrument for over 40,000 years. Of course, a visit to Margaret River wouldn’t be complete without a visit to a vineyard. So after we pack up camp, we’ll visit a biodynamic winery for a tasting and to learn why this natural way of wine production is becoming so popular.

Next, we’ll head to the gorgeous Meelup Farmhouse, located in a truly magical pocket of Eagle Bay. With gourmet picnic hampers filled with seasonal, regional produce in hand, we’ll find a spot to soak up the good vibes and enjoy our last meal together.

This afternoon we meander back to Perth after a stop off at Origin Markets in Busselton. This unique space showcases around 70 Western Australian creatives, makers and growers and allows you to pick up any local produce or gifts to take home.

Soul cup overflowing, we’ll arrive back in Perth around 5 pm, where you will farewell your new friends at our central drop-off location.

 

KNOW BEFORE YOU BOOK

  • Please keep in mind this is a camping retreat. Camping is in triple-share bell glamping tents by Wild Goose Camping. Tents come with air mattresses, linen and a towel.
  • Fair Harvest is an award-winning permaculture farm built on strong eco-principles. It is set among nature with lovely facilities we can take full advantage of. This includes two solar hot water showers and eco-friendly composting toilets.
  • As part of our regenerative approach to operations and to assist in reducing CO2 emissions, by default, on our retreats, we offer vegetarian and vegan meals. If you would like to include meat or have any other special dietary requirements, please let us know when you book, and these will be catered for.
  • As the nature of this tour is to disconnect, Wi-Fi is generally unavailable. 
  • Yoga Experience & Fitness: No yoga experience is required for this tour. The yoga instructors will cater to all levels. However, a moderate fitness level is needed as we embark on hikes between 4km – 8km during the tour. This may involve rough ground and perhaps getting wet.
  • Bags are restricted to 1 × 15kg backpack/soft travel bag per person, plus one small piece of hand luggage.
  • As part of our COVID-Safe protocols, all passengers must complete online check-in, including a ‘Fit for Travel’ self-declaration to confirm they are free from illness. This is mandatory and must be completed at the latest 24 hours before departure.
  • This tour requires a minimum of six people to operate. In the unlikely event, your departure is cancelled because minimum numbers have not been met, we will transfer all monies paid onto another departure date in the future. If this is not suitable, we will refund your tour price in full.
